Assembling a heavy-duty workbench isn't like putting together a flat-pack bookshelf. You're dealing with thick 4x4 posts, heavy-gauge screws, and often, hardwood or reinforced plywood. If you use a cheap, low-torque driver, you'll spend more time stripping screw heads than actually building. To get the job done right, you need the best cordless drill for workbench assembly—one that balances raw power with enough control to avoid splitting your lumber.

Torque and Motor Types: What Actually Matters

When building a workbench, torque is king. Torque is the rotational force that drives the screw into the wood. For heavy-duty assembly, avoid the cheapest "hobby" drills. You want a tool with an adjustable clutch. The clutch prevents you from over-driving screws and stripping the wood, which is a common mistake when working with expensive hardwoods.

Look for a brushless motor if your budget allows. Brushless motors are more efficient, run cooler, and last longer than brushed motors. They provide more consistent power, which is critical when you're driving three-inch lag screws into a structural frame. If you're only doing this once, a brushed motor is fine, but for anyone building a permanent shop, brushless is the standard.

Choosing the Right Battery Platform

Don't just buy a drill; buy into a battery platform. Most major brands use the same battery for their drills, saws, sanders, and combo kits. If you plan on expanding your tool collection, this is the most important decision you'll make. Switching platforms later means buying new batteries and chargers for every single tool, which is a massive waste of money.

For workbench assembly, stick to 18V or 20V systems. 12V drills are great for cabinetry or electronics, but they will struggle and overheat when driving heavy-duty fasteners into a workbench frame. Ensure the kit comes with at least two batteries so you aren't sitting around waiting for a charge while your project is half-finished.

Common Mistakes to Avoid

The biggest mistake beginners make is using a standard drill/driver for everything. While a drill can drive screws, a dedicated impact driver is far superior for heavy-duty assembly. Impact drivers use a rapid hammering mechanism to drive fasteners without stripping the head or twisting your wrist.

Another error is ignoring the drill bit quality. Even the best cordless drill for workbench assembly is useless if you're using dull, cheap bits. Always drill pilot holes. Even if the screw says "self-tapping," pre-drilling prevents the wood from splitting, especially near the ends of your workbench legs.

Maintenance for Long-Term Use

To keep your drill running, don't run the battery completely dead. Lithium-ion batteries prefer to be topped off rather than fully depleted. Store your batteries in a cool, dry place; extreme heat or cold can permanently degrade their capacity.

Clean the chuck and vents regularly. Sawdust from your workbench build can clog the motor's cooling vents, leading to overheating. A quick blast of compressed air every few projects will extend the life of the tool significantly.

FAQ

Do I need a hammer drill for a workbench?

No. Hammer drills are designed for masonry (brick and concrete). Unless you are anchoring your workbench directly into a concrete garage floor, a standard drill/driver or an impact driver is all you need.

What is the difference between a drill and an impact driver?

A drill is for boring holes and light fastening. An impact driver is designed specifically for driving long screws into tough material using a concussive force that prevents the bit from slipping out of the screw head.

Should I buy a combo kit or a single tool?

For a workbench build, a combo kit (usually a drill and an impact driver) is highly recommended. You'll use the drill for pilot holes and the impact driver for the actual assembly, saving time and reducing wear on both tools.
